Quantitative Scarcity Modeling, within the context of c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, fundamentally examines the interplay between limited supply and demand dynamics. It moves beyond simple supply-side constraints, incorporating factors like network effects, regulatory interventions, and evolving user behavior to predict and model future scarcity profiles. This approach is particularly relevant in decentralized finance (DeFi) where tokenomics and governance mechanisms directly influence token supply and, consequently, value. Understanding these nuanced scarcity drivers is crucial for accurate pricing and risk management in volatile crypto markets.
